About Andy Warhol Mao
Following the historic visit of U.S. President Richard Nixon to China, Mao’s image gained renewed prominence in American consciousness. Warhol himself remarked on China’s suppression of individuality, noting that “the only picture they ever have is of Mao Zedong.” Unlike his monumental Mao canvases and earlier 1973 portfolio, this 1974 wallpaper print adopts a more intimate approach, utilising Warhol’s signature blotted-line drawing technique. Mao’s face becomes the focal point, dramatically heightened with vivid purple tones. This expressive colouration disrupts the rigidity of the original propagandistic source, subtly rebelling against the uniformity Warhol associated with the regime. As with other political works—such as Vote McGovern and later depictions of Lenin—Warhol examines how repetition and mass media construct modern political iconography.

FAQs
Is Mao Andy Warhol's first print?
No, Andy Warhol's Mao is not his first print. Released in 1974, this work is actually a later, specific screenprint on wallpaper. It followed a major series of 10 Mao screen prints created in 1972.
Is Mao signed by Andy Warhol?
There are approximately 100 impressions hand-signed in felt tip pen in 1979.
How rare is Andy Warhol's Mao?
Andy Warhol's Mao is a rare, iconic screenprint on wallpaper rather than traditional paper, featuring a hand-drawn, purple-toned image of Chairman Mao Zedong.
